Asphalt Sealcoating in Greenville, SC
Asphalt sealcoating is a protective treatment applied to asphalt surfaces such as driveways, parking lots, and walkways. This service helps to shield the pavement from damaging elements like water, UV rays, and chemicals, which can cause cracking, fading, and deterioration over time. Sealcoating provides a fresh, uniform appearance and extends the lifespan of the asphalt, making it a popular choice for property owners seeking to maintain the durability and visual appeal of their paved areas.
Before requesting asphalt sealcoating, property owners often want to understand the current condition of their pavement, including any existing cracks or damages that may need repair beforehand. It is also helpful to know the appropriate timing for sealcoating, typically after any necessary repairs are completed and the surface is clean and dry. Proper preparation ensures the sealcoating adheres effectively, providing long-lasting protection and an improved look for residential driveways and other asphalt surfaces.

Asphalt Sealcoating Questions
What is asphalt sealcoating? Asphalt sealcoating is a protective layer applied to asphalt surfaces that helps prevent damage from weather, water, and UV rays.
When should sealcoating be applied? Sealcoating is typically applied when asphalt surfaces show signs of wear or every few years to maintain their condition.
What types of projects benefit from sealcoating? Driveways, parking lots, and walkways are common projects that benefit from sealcoating to extend their lifespan.
How does sealcoating protect asphalt? It creates a barrier that reduces water penetration, minimizes cracking, and improves overall surface appearance.
